LEDs 1, 2, 3, or 4 ON SOLID (SOLID means on continuously.)
·RED LED1 ON SOLID indicates furnace is operating in emergency heat.
·RED LED2 ON SOLID indicates microprocessor has malfunctioned or secondary voltage to furnace control board is low.
·YELLOW LED3 ON SOLID indicates furnace is operating in high fire.
·GREEN LED4 ON SOLID indicates furnace is operating in low fire.
